Hexokinase I (HK-I)

Hexokinase 1 (HK1) functions as a hk1 crucial enzyme in the glycolytic pathway, catalyzing the initial step of glucose metabolism. Exclusively expressed in tissues with high energy demands, HK1 drives the phosphorylation of glucose to glucose-6-phosphate, a critical intermediate in glycolysis. This reaction is strongly regulated, ensuring efficient glucose utilization and energy synthesis.
